Shadow Jopi 4 is a bold, wide, very high contrast, upright, tall x-height font.

A heavy, outlined serif design with a crisp interior counter and a pronounced offset shadow that reads as a solid block behind the letterforms. Strokes are thick with strong thick–thin transitions, and terminals are finished with rounded, bracketed serifs that keep corners soft rather than sharp. Counters are generous and mostly rounded, helping the shapes stay open despite the dark mass and shadow. Spacing and widths vary naturally across the alphabet, with a sturdy baseline presence and a notably tall lowercase that keeps mixed-case text visually even.

Best used for large-scale display: posters, storefront or menu-style signage, bold headlines, event graphics, and packaging where the shadow can do its dimensional work. It also suits logo wordmarks and short taglines that benefit from a retro, decorative serif look, while dense body copy may feel visually busy due to the heavy outline-and-shadow construction.

The combination of outline plus deep shadow gives the font a sign-painting, poster-era personality that feels upbeat and attention-seeking. It suggests mid-century display typography—confident, friendly, and a little mischievous—suited to designs that want a bold, graphic “headline” voice.

The design appears intended to deliver immediate impact through a classic outlined serif structure paired with a strong, consistent shadow, evoking dimensional lettering found in vintage print and signage. Its tall lowercase and open counters support readability for short bursts of text, while the stylized serifs and shadowing prioritize character and presence.

The shadow is consistently offset in one direction, creating a dimensional, cutout effect that remains legible at display sizes. Numerals match the same rounded, bracketed serif logic and carry the same shadow treatment, supporting cohesive titling and numbering. The overall rhythm favors chunky silhouettes and smooth curves over precision hairline detailing.
